Shanghai (Gasgoo) – On April 7, the Chinese manufacturer of energy vehicles (NEV) Leapmotor announced an in -depth strategic partnership with the company Lidar Hesai Technology (“”Hsai“”), marking a new phase in their collaboration on intelligent driving solutions.
As part of extended cooperation, Leapmotor should buy around 200,000 Hesai units‘STX LIDAR sensors, which will be installed on several models produced en masse from 2025. Hesai will continue to serve as a leapmotor‘S Exclusive Lidar supplier, providing advanced perception technology for the automaker‘S driving aid systems.
Photo credit: Leapmotor
The partnership will see Hesai‘S Atx Lidar widely adopted in Leapmotor‘Vehicles in series B and C to come, considerably expanding the brand‘S Intelligent driving capacities and accelerating the traditional adoption of intelligent driving technologies.

Leapmotor experienced a strong sales dynamics, delivering 293,724 vehicles until 2024–Increase by 103.8% in annual sliding. This momentum took place until 2025, walking alone, seeing deliveries reaching around 37,000 units.
Hsai‘S Lidar Compact with high resolution at high resolution is based on the proven platform with a one-dimensional scanning architecture which provides structured punctual clouds and great reliability. With Hesai‘S Fourth generation chip architecture and improved optical and laser receptor modules, the ATX obtains a powerful compact design and high performance balance. Since its launch, the ATX has been selected for dozens of production models by 11 car manufacturers worldwide, with deliveries of volume already underway in the first quarter of 2025.
